Airport Express is not a DSL modem
The Apple AirPort Express is a small device that allows you to set up an internet access point. It is a wireless router that can be used to create a wireless network, providing wireless internet access for up to 10 users. It is compatible with both Mac and Windows operating systems and works with all popular Wi-Fi flavours, including 802.11b, 802.11a, 802.11g, and 802.11n.
While the AirPort Express offers a range of features and benefits, it is important to note that it is not a DSL modem. None of Apple's base stations, including the AirPort Express, have a built-in DSL modem. To use the AirPort Express as a DSL router, you will need to connect it to a separate DSL modem with an Ethernet output. This means that the AirPort Express itself is not a DSL modem but can be used in conjunction with one to provide wireless internet access.
The AirPort Express has a single Ethernet port, which is used to connect to the DSL modem. As a result, you will not be able to connect any other devices via Ethernet. This is a limitation to consider if you require multiple Ethernet connections. However, the AirPort Express does support wireless connections and can be used to create a wireless network for up to 10 clients.

Airport Express is easy to set up
The Apple AirPort Express is a small device that lets you set up an internet access point, stream songs and videos through iTunes, and more. It is designed to be simple to set up and use. To set up your AirPort as an internet access point, start by connecting the Ethernet cable from your DSL or cable modem to the AirPort. Note that the product does not come with an Ethernet cable. Then, plug the AirPort into an electrical socket. There is no power switch, so the status light should illuminate immediately. As the unit starts up, its activity light glows a dark yellow, and then changes to an unblinking green when it is ready to use.
The AirPort Express is compatible with both Mac and Windows operating systems. It works with all popular flavours of Wi-Fi, including 802.11b, 802.11a, 802.11g, and 802.11n. Security-wise, you can set the Express to use WPA (Wi-Fi Protected Access) or WPA2, 40-bit or 128-bit Wireless Security (WEP), and MAC address filtering.
When setting up the AirPort Express, you will need to decide what kind of Wi-Fi connection you want to set up. Choose whether you are connecting the AirPort Express to an existing Wi-Fi network, replacing another, or connecting via Ethernet. Select an option and then select Continue. A list of the available wireless networks will display. Select the appropriate network and click Continue. When the changed settings are saved, the AirPort Express restarts. Once it restarts, the AirPort Express appears in the AirPort Utility window with the new name. It is now ready to use.
